Saskatchewan Latest PNP Draw: The latest draw of Saskatchewan’s new immigration draw was held on August 19.

The Canadian PNP Saskatchewan Immigrant Nominee Program (SINP) invited a total of 496 applicants under two immigration programs. Of those invited, 161 may be eligible for the SINP Express Entry subcategory and 335 for the In-Demand Occupations subcategory.

There was a small difference in the Expression of Interest (EOI) score requirement for each category of applicants. Candidates invited to apply for the Express Entry subcategory need a score of at least 71. The cutoff score for occupations in demand candidates was slightly lower at 70.

August 19th SINP draw results:

SINP Occupations in Demand subcategory 

  • Invitations: 335
  • Minimum score: 70

Express Entry subcategory

  • Invitations: 161
  • Minimum score: 71

In this draw, there were different eligible occupations for each category. There were 43 eligible occupations in the draw for Express Entry candidates, and 61 for Occupations in Demand candidates.
